What Books Are Similar To The Crossbones?

4 Answers2026-03-08 23:31:42

If you loved the gritty, pirate-filled world of 'The Crossbones', you might dive into 'On Stranger Tides' by Tim Powers. It’s got that same swashbuckling energy but with a supernatural twist—zombies, magic, and Blackbeard himself! The way Powers blends history with fantasy reminds me of how 'The Crossbones' plays with real pirate lore.

Another great pick is 'The Republic of Pirates' by Colin Woodard, a nonfiction deep dive into the Golden Age of Piracy. While it lacks fiction’s flair, the raw, chaotic lives of figures like Anne Bonny and Charles Vane echo the book’s themes. For fiction lovers, 'Pirate Latitudes' by Michael Crichton is a fast-paced adventure with treasure hunts and naval battles—pure escapism!

Can I Read The Crossbones Online For Free?

3 Answers2026-03-08 20:43:12

Finding 'The Crossbones' online for free can be tricky, but I totally get the desire to dive into a good story without breaking the bank. From what I’ve seen, some sites might offer pirated copies, but I’d caution against that—not just because it’s illegal, but because it doesn’t support the author. I’ve stumbled across a few legit ways to read it for free, though. Libraries often have digital lending programs like OverDrive or Libby where you can borrow eBooks legally. Sometimes, publishers even run promotions where they give away free copies for a limited time. Plus, checking out the author’s website or social media might lead to surprises—they sometimes share excerpts or limited-time freebies.

If you’re really into the genre, there are also free alternatives that scratch the same itch. Webcomics or serialized novels on platforms like Tapas or Wattpad often have similar vibes. I’ve found some hidden gems there that I ended up loving just as much as published works. It’s worth exploring while you wait for a legal free option for 'The Crossbones'. At the end of the day, supporting creators ensures we get more amazing stories in the future, even if it means waiting a bit longer or saving up for a copy.
